Three Rock Bridge High School students who developed artificial intelligence tools for potential use by the Columbia Police Department were named as finalists in a national competition this week.
The Police Department worked with the students over the winter as they developed AI tools to assist law enforcement. The students were named state champions for their project in the spring.
